Tiziana Rasile was born in Rome where she lives and works. She completed the course of study at the Academy of Fine Arts, specializing in Painting. She graduated in " Museum Merchandising" and for a year she dedicated herself to the study of the Restoration of Ancient Paintings. I approach abstract art after years of research on the synthesis of forms, that over time merged into color. I love informal art, even if in my works there is always a subject that interacts with the background and the elements of the picture. I try to represent ancestral forms, where the being is conceived in a universal dimension. Everything is related to the elements of nature, time, energy and its vibrations. I prefer the classic technique of oil painting, to have the opportunity to highlight the color, through shades and transparencies. I love a painting of atmospheric sensation, where the sign is dissolved and everything acquires a fluid aesthetics. The light is very important for me! She looks for light to create chromatic variations and to emphasize the concept of dynamism. The exploration of the movement and brightness is fundamental in all my work and is associated whit studies on philosophy, spirituality and quantum physics. This is because I believe in an art that seeks harmony through an open vision that embraces infinite points of view.
